    Senior Production Supervisor - Kenya

    About the role

    • BURN is seeking a Senior Production Supervisor for our facility in Kenya, who will be responsible for ensuring the efficient and effective operation of the production process. 
    • The role involves overseeing the activities of production workers, monitoring production schedules, and ensuring that products are manufactured in accordance with quality and safety standards.

    Duties and Responsibilities: 

    • Oversee the Production Operations.
    • Overall responsibility for reporting on production deliverables and training of production operators in the factory.
    • Ensure that stoves are produced promptly and are produced within quality guidelines.
    • Support the production manager in ensuring that the planned quantity of stoves is produced each shift.
    • Raise issues, problems, and breakdowns with the engineering team as soon as possible and support in timely resolution.
    • Work closely with the production manager and planning department to raise work orders.
    • Work closely with other departments to help with quick resolutions of matters affecting production.
    • Supervise and motivate factory workers.
    • Ensure that all factory operator’s records of daily reporting, training and capabilities are up to date.
    • Work with HR in dealing with factory workers’ requests for leave and any other HR-related issues.
    •  It is important to treat people with respect and treat others how you would like to be treated yourself.
    • Work with department heads to uphold and implement Burn policies and goals.
    • Ensure all the safety protocols are adhered to on the factory floor.
    • Focus on continuous improvement for safety in the workplace.

    Skills and Experience:

    • A bachelor’s degree in Industrial/ Mechanical Engineering degree.
    • At least 5 years of work experience in a similar position in a busy manufacturing company.
    • Great people skill
    • Good communicator – in English
    • Problem solver
    • Hands-on
    • Conversant with EHS code and regulations 
    • Sheet metal background/ experience
    • Experience in Microsoft NAV and MS Office.
